Output 3051505323fc621d54e8e76b385a1462865e6a68730f87f86f35cb92e2fdd68e:0

value
1298087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c50ec427aaf88e9782b389f79318c1165cea92ea OP_EQUAL
address
2NBDAo3sAYvUubWgFWQBebjwTpxfAY89A34
transaction
3051505323fc621d54e8e76b385a1462865e6a68730f87f86f35cb92e2fdd68e